To determine the false statement, we need to evaluate each option individually. Let's go through them:

1. "It's a good way to connect with friends who are far away." - This statement is true. Online time provides us with various communication platforms, such as social media, messaging apps, video calls, etc., allowing us to connect with friends who are geographically distant.

2. "Blue light from devices can make it hard to sleep." - This statement is true. Blue light emitted by electronic devices, such as smartphones, tablets, and laptops, can disrupt our sleep patterns by suppressing the production of melatonin, a hormone that helps regulate sleep.

3. "Checking social media a lot is connected to more happiness." - This statement is false. Several studies have shown a correlation between excessive social media use and negative effects on mental health, such as increased rates of anxiety, depression, and feelings of social isolation. Therefore, spending excessive time on social media is not necessarily connected to more happiness.

4. "You can find digital resources that you don't have locally." - This statement is true. Online platforms provide access to an abundance of digital resources, including educational materials, research papers, e-books, and various other digital content that might not be readily available locally.

In conclusion, the false statement about online time is that "Checking social media a lot is connected to more happiness."
